Very charming cafe that offers a diverse selection of teas, coffees, pastries, and sandwiches. I opted for the Avocado Sammie & seasonal peppermint mocha. Both were beautifully crafted, filling, and delicious. The interior of the cafe really captures the essence of the old post office and has a very welcoming space for working solo or dining with friends. I totally recommend.

This place is the hidden gem you’re looking for!! The building is the original Alton Post Office and it is decorated wonderfully. Looks like an amazing place for an event. Love that it pays homage to important people from Alton’s history. It’s an undeniably cool place, even if you’re just stopping in for a quick cuppa.
